1Definition

Neural prosthetics for consciousness upload are devices designed to interface with the brain, enabling the mapping, recording, and potentially transferring of conscious states from one individual's brain to another or a digital medium.

4How It Works

These prosthetics involve creating ultra-dense neural interfaces that can detect and interpret brain activity patterns. Advanced AI algorithms then map these patterns into a format that can be stored or transferred. The process requires precise recording of neural signals, complex data processing, and sophisticated decoding to ensure fidelity in the transfer of conscious states.

14Glossary
Ultra-dense neural interfaces
Highly sensitive devices that can detect and interpret minute electrical signals from neurons, enabling precise interaction with the brain.
Conscious states
The subjective experiences of awareness, perception, and thought as experienced by an individual.
Neurodegenerative diseases
A group of progressive conditions that lead to the deterioration of brain cells, often resulting in cognitive decline or loss of motor function.
